How Optimizing Page Size Can Propel Your Local Business Growth

Digital illustration of Google podcast webpage design.

The Impact of Page Size on Your Business's Online Success

As small to medium-sized business owners, you likely understand that the internet plays a crucial role in capturing attention and generating leads. But did you know that the size of your web pages can significantly impact your business goals? In a recent analysis of Google’s findings, it’s evident that larger pages are becoming commonplace, yet the implications for SEO and user experience remain profound. The question is: What can you do to navigate this ever-changing digital landscape?

Why Page Size Matters in Digital Marketing

A webpage's size affects loading speed, user experience, and ultimately, your website's search engine ranking. As the average page size has grown from about 1376.2 KB to approximately 2324.8 KB within just a few years, it's essential for businesses to stay attuned to this evolution. A larger page size can lead to slower load times, causing potential customers to bounce away before they ever engage with your brand.

Common Factors Influencing Page Size

Several key elements contribute to the weight of your pages. Images, videos, JavaScript, and heavy fonts are all potential culprits:

  • Images: While visually captivating, high-resolution images can drastically increase loading times. Consider using compression tools like Imagify to reduce file sizes without sacrificing quality.
  • JavaScript: Bloated scripts can slow down your site’s performance. Minifying code or choosing lightweight alternatives can enhance speed.
  • Videos: Although they can boost engagement, ensuring videos are embedded from platforms like YouTube can lessen load demands on your site.
  • Custom Fonts: Excessively bold or large fonts may lead to a heavier page size. Opt for lighter alternatives when possible.

Strategies for Optimizing Page Size

Reducing page size doesn’t have to be daunting. Here are some actionable steps:

  • Compress Images: Use tools such as Google’s PageSpeed Insights to identify large images that may need optimizing.
  • Code Clean-Up: Regularly audit your code and remove unnecessary elements to streamline performance.
  • Enable Caching: Use tools like WP Rocket to ensure frequent visitors can access your site more quickly, which can reduce the load on your servers.
  • Update Your CMS: Make sure your content management system is up-to-date to incorporate the latest performance enhancements.
  • Implement GZIP Compression: This technique reduces the size of your website’s data, making it faster to deliver to users.

Understanding Your Audience’s Experience

Your customer experience hinges on seamless interactions with your digital content. A study on page speed indicates that for every extra second a page takes to load, conversion rates drop. Businesses can lose out on valuable leads due to slow loading speeds and cumbersome page layouts. Understanding this can drive your strategy toward enhancing overall customer satisfaction.

Future Predictions: The Shift Towards Mobile Optimization

The shift to mobile browsing means that optimizing for various screen sizes has never been more crucial. Google’s recent updates emphasize that sites need to be mobile-friendly to rank well. Focusing on responsive design can help ensure that your pages load quickly on all devices, catering to the growing number of mobile users.

The New Age of Local Ranking: Why Dynamic GBP is Essential for Businesses

Update Goodbye to Static Profiles: Embracing the Dynamic GBP Revolution Strategies that once served local businesses well are becoming obsolete in the rapidly evolving digital landscape. The Google Business Profile (GBP), formerly known as Google My Business, has transitioned from a mere directory listing into a vibrant, real-time engagement resource. This shift means that business owners, especially those managing small to medium-sized enterprises, must adapt or risk losing visibility to competitors who understand the new rules. Why Your GBP Needs Regular TLC Gone are the days of setting and forgetting your GBP. Businesses that fail to engage with their profiles regularly may find themselves overshadowed by those who proactively update their information. An array of new engagement signals—such as posts, photos, and prompt responses to reviews—now play a critical role in local search ranking. According to a recent report, behavioral signals are climbing fast in importance, marking a pivotal shift toward continuous engagement. Shifting User Intent: The Demand for Real-Time Engagement Today's consumers are not just browsing; they are searching with a strong intent to engage immediately. "Who can assist me right now?" has replaced the passive inquiries of the past. To cater to this demand, Google has integrated features that allow businesses to showcase real-time data, including product inventory and service availability directly in search results. If your business isn't leveraging these features, you're missing out on valuable customer interactions. Static Information Isn't Enough: Adapting to New Local SEO Realities While fundamental details like Name, Address, and Phone Number (NAP) consistency remain vital, they now represent merely the entry point to local SEO success. The 2026 Local Search Ranking Factors report reveals that factors like engagement and behavioral signals are essential for visibility in local search results. In fact, businesses that actively manage their profiles see demonstrable differences in their performance metrics—lead generation, customer interactions, and even conversion rates. Steps to Ensure Your GBP Stays Relevant 1. **Post Regular Updates**: Similar to social media, your GBP thrives on fresh content. Consistent updates ensure your profile stays active, keeping potential customers informed about promotions and changes in services. 2. **Optimize for Engagement**: Ensure you respond to reviews promptly and utilize the Q&A feature to address common queries. Engaging with customers creates trust and encourages more interactions. 3. **Audit Your Profile Monthly**: Regular checks on your business information, including hours of operation, can prevent potential customers from discovering a closed business during crucial search times. 4. **Utilize High-Quality Visuals**: Including authentic images significantly boosts engagement. According to the Building Brands Marketing study, profiles with images attract 42% more direction requests. Leveraging Advanced Techniques for Enhanced Visibility While the basics are important, integrating advanced techniques can give you a competitive edge. Consider enabling messaging features to allow customers to reach out directly through your profile, respond to queries swiftly, and build relationships. Additionally, make use of tracking tools such as UTM parameters to analyze customer interactions comprehensively and adapt your strategy accordingly. The Future of Local Business Marketing As local search trends continue to evolve, the importance of an active GBP cannot be overstated. Innovative marketing strategies that involve dynamic profile management will lead to improved visibility and growth. By focusing on real customer engagement, businesses can foster brand loyalty and stay ahead in the race to capture local market share. What This Means for Your Business The transformation of the GBP is not just an operational adjustment; it’s a novel approach to connecting with customers. With the increasing dominance of digital platforms, businesses must not only recognize this change but also embrace it with open arms. Google’s Global Search Transformation: Unlocking New Marketing Opportunities with Gemini 3.1

Update Google's Expansion of Interactive Search: A New Era In a significant leap forward, Google is broadening the horizon of its Search Live feature, bringing real-time voice and camera inquiries to over 200 countries. Powered by the latest Gemini 3.1 Flash Live model, this expansion marks a pivotal moment in how users interact with search engines globally. Previously limited to a handful of regions, the introduction of multilingual voice searches and camera functionalities indicates a major shift towards conversational and visually contextual searching, allowing users to communicate with Google in their preferred languages. Revolutionizing Search with Conversational AI The essence of the new Search Live capabilities revolves around fluid communication. Instead of traditional query typing, users can now engage in a dynamic conversation with Google, utilizing their voice to ask questions and receive instant audio responses. This integration transforms search from a static text-driven process into a more fluid and interactive dialogue, creating a much richer user experience. For instance, users can simply point their devices at an object and inquire about it, receiving contextually relevant answers — a feature that blends seamlessly with Google's extensive database. Why Local Businesses Should Care As small to medium-sized business owners, understanding the implications of such advancements in search technology is critical. The launch of Search Live suggests a transformation in customer behavior, with potential shifts in how businesses engage with audiences online. Traditional methods of SEO may need to adapt, requiring a stronger focus on voice search optimization and localized content. Businesses can capitalize on this by ensuring their Google My Business profiles are updated, engaging in marketing automation for timely responses, and using storytelling techniques in content to resonate with visual and auditory queries.
